2.2.4 Electrostatic Discharge Prevention 

Electrostatic discharge may damage devices and circuits. Improper treatment may 
cause the switch to malfunction completely or discontinuously. 

Move or locate the devices according to the measures of electrostatic discharge 
prevention, ensuring the chassis connects the ground. Another measure is to wear the 
static-proof hand ring. If there is no hand ring, use the metal clip with the metal cable to 
clip the unpainted metal part of the chassis. In this case, the static is discharged to the 
ground through the metal cable of the clip. You can also discharge the static to the 
ground through your body. 

2.3 Requirements for Common Locations 

This part describes the requirements for the installation locations. 

2.3.1 Environment 

The switch can be installed on the desk or the cabinet. The location of the chassis, 
cabinet planning and indoor cabling are very important for normal system’s function. 
Short distance between devices, bad ventilation and untouchable control plate will 
cause maintenance problems, systematic faulty and breakdown. 

For location planning and device locating, refer to section 2.3.2 “Location Configuration 
Prevention”. 

2.3.2 Location Configuration Prevention 

The following preventive measures assist you to design the proper environment for the 
switch. 

z

 

Make sure that the workshop is well-ventilated, the heat of TX devices is 

well-discharged and sufficient air circulation is provided for device cooling. 

z

 

Avoid to damage devices by following the electrostatic discharge prevention 

procedure. 

z

 

Put the chassis at the place where cool air can blow off the heat inside the 

chassis. Make sure the chassis is sealed because the opened chassis will reverse 
the cool air flow. 

2.3.3 Cabinet Configuration 

The following content assists you to make a proper cabinet configuration: 

z

 

Each device on the cabinet gives off heat when it runs. Therefore, the sealed 

cabinet must have the heat-discharge outlet and the cooling fan. Do not put the 
devices too close, avoiding bad ventilation. 

z

 

When you install the chassis at the open cabinet, prevent the frame of the 

cabinet from blocking the airway of the chassis.
